Add 27/30 and 9/63
27/30 + 9/63 is 73/70.
Steps for adding fractions
- Find the least common denominator or LCM of the two denominators:
LCM of 30 and 63 is 630
Next, find the equivalent fraction of both fractional numbers with denominator 630 - For the 1st fraction, since 30 × 21 = 630,
27/30 = 27 × 21/30 × 21 = 567/630 - Likewise, for the 2nd fraction, since 63 × 10 = 630,
9/63 = 9 × 10/63 × 10 = 90/630 - Add the two like fractions:
567/630 + 90/630 = 567 + 90/630 = 657/630 - 657/630 simplified gives 73/70
- So, 27/30 + 9/63 = 73/70
